Documentary focusing on the career of banker and film financier Frans Afman, directed by his daughter Rozemyn Afman. The Dutchman was introduced to the film-making business after Italian producer Dino de Laurentiis asked him for a loan and together the pair created a new financing system that revolutionised Hollywood film-making. Together they were responsible for financing a number of successful films over the next decade including 'Platoon' (1986), 'Terminator' (1984) and 'Superman' (1978).
